Harry J. Hughes

  • Bats Left, Throws Left
  • Height 5' 9", Weight 195 lb.

[edit] Biographical Information

OF/1B Harry Hughes played in the minor leagues from 1936 to 1947, missing the 1944-1945 seasons. He led the 1937 Western League with 109 walks. Statistical records are incomplete, however it is known that he hit at least 223 doubles, 41 triples and 52 home runs in his 10-year minor league career. It is also very likely that he hit at least .300.

Hughes served in the Marines during World War II. He became manager at West Palm Beach upon his discharge.
